タグ

PHPに関するQuadrifogrioのブックマーク (73)

  • アフィリエイトのためのPHP入門講座

    リンク管理を効率化するためのWebプログラミング自作講座 膨大なリンクを管理するアフィリエイト・サイトの運営に、もはやWebプログラミングは必須になりました。 「でもプログラムって難しそう。。。」 いえ、いえ。頭の固くなった中年オヤジの僕にもできたんです。あなたならきっとできるはず! 広告リンクを効率的に管理することに的を絞ってPHPのオイシイところだけ効率よく勉強しちゃいましょう! → 「注意とお願いと免責事項」こちらを読んでからご利用ください。 コンテンツ はじめに このサイトの趣旨とご利用方法。 入門者向け参考書 僕が実際に使っているPHPの解説書やホームページ制作の参考書です。 PHPの基 PHPの基的なルールを解説します。 ローテーション・バナーを作ってみよう ローテーションバナーは比較的簡単に作れます。 自作であれば複数のASPの広告を扱えますし、テキストリンクも表示できま

  • JavaScriptを使わずにページのCSSを切り替える:phpspot開発日誌

    ページのデザインを利用者好みにカスタマイズできるように、javascript を使い、CSSを切り替えることでデザイン変更できるサイトがありますが、 JavaScriptオフでも同様のことを実装したい場合のサンプル。 JavaScriptを使わずに、PHP+クッキーを使ってページのCSSを切り替えてみましょう。 PHPの知識がなくても、次のサンプルを使えば簡単に誰でもCSSを切り替えることが出来ます。 次のサンプルは、main.css , blue.css , red.css , pink.css というCSSを切り替えたい場合のサンプルです。 (1) まずは、レイアウトを保存するクッキー設定用のPHPスクリプト( index.phpとして保存 ) <?php $valids = array( "main", "blue", "red", "pink" ); $layout = (isse

  • Ajax Toolkit for PHP - SAJAX - Simple Ajax Toolkit by ModernMethod

    SAJAX - Simple Ajax Toolkit by ModernMethod - XMLHTTPRequest Toolkit for PHP Welcome to Sajax! We've launched GLORP Visual Search Engine, a new way to search the web that's safer, faster, and best of all, 100% ad free and private. Check out an example search. Commercial consulting and support now available. Get support from the people who made Ajax easy for the masses. If your staff needs a helpin

  • PHPからYouTubeのAPIを簡単に使えるServices_YouTube:phpspot開発日誌

    Index of /pear/Services PHPからYouTubeのAPIを簡単に使えるServices_YouTube。 PHP4用、PHP5用が配布されてます。 PHP4用はYouTube4.phps、PHP5用はYouTube.phpsになってます。 次のサンプルはPHP4からYouTubeを扱う際のサンプル。 こんな感じで非常に簡単に扱うことが出来ます。PHP5版も殆ど同様(requireするファイルが別)に使えます。 <?php require_once 'Services/YouTube4.php'; $youtube = new Services_YouTube('YouTubeのDEVID'); //$response = $youtube->getProfile("userid"); // プロフィールを得る //$response = $youtube->list

  • ボヤキ:猿真似は危険『「Ajax PHP」でRSSリーダーを作る』で破滅 - livedoor Blog(ブログ)

    これは愚行録です。 サイトを閉鎖したため、こちらへ転記します。(by 破滅した管理人) 3月8日付けのエントリー『「Ajax + PHP」でRSSリーダーを作る』 「RSSリーダーを作ってみたい」という思いつきで始めた今回の一件。 さて「RSSリーダー」ってどうやって作るんだろうか。 とネット検索してみると初心者向けの分かりやすいページが見つかった。 Ajaxを使おう RSSリーダーを作る 掲載されているソースの改造に取り掛かるが、すぐに壁にぶち当たる。 「summary」の表示が上手くいかない。 「<summary>」なら良いのだが「<summary type="text/plain">」だと「[object Object]」が表示されてしまう。 なんだろうね、これって。 summary = xml.feed.entry[i].summary.type なら「text/plain」が表示

    Quadrifogrio
    Quadrifogrio 2006/06/07
    コピペ放置いくない!の例
  • 川o´-`)<jknd life - Re: 「Ajax + PHP」でRSSリーダーを作る : きまぐれ日記2『オンとオフの狭間』

    何でもかんでも3行にまとめて、読む時間を節約するというアイデア。 GIGAZINEの記事経由で知った記事。RSSリーダ作成には興味があったため読んでみました。その内容については・・・よろしくないことが普通にかかれています。 件の記事で作ろうとしているものはRSSリーダーですが、Ajax―つまりWebブラウザ側―でRSSをどうにかする式のものです。 このたった一言で読者の50%には何となくイヤな予感がよぎっているのではないかと思ったりもします。 さて、先に書いたとおり記事にあるRSSリーダーはAjaxでサーバからRSSをとってくる仕組みです。しかしながら一般的にAjaxと呼ばれる技術で使うXMLHttpRequestなどは異なるドメインにアクセスすることをセキュリティ上の観点から許可していません。そうなるとWebブラウザベースのRSSリーダーとしては大変困るわけです。RSSを読みたいのに他の

    川o´-`)<jknd life - Re: 「Ajax + PHP」でRSSリーダーを作る : きまぐれ日記2『オンとオフの狭間』
  • CyberDummy - script.aculo.us php Cart Demo

    Silly easy shopping Drag products to the cart to fill it:

    Quadrifogrio
    Quadrifogrio 2006/04/19
    script.aculo.usを使ったドラッグ&ドロップなショッピングサイトのサンプル
  • CGIの神話と現実 : 404 Blog Not Found

    2006年04月17日18:52 カテゴリLightweight LanguagesLogos CGIの神話と現実 PHPのパフォーマンスに関しては、すでに川合さんのPerlよりPHPの方が軽くて速いは当?が出ていて、これでプロには充分なんだけど、すでにプロのプログラマーを離れて、一般の人でも動的Webページ生成プログラムを書くようになった今、もう一度整理しておいた方がいいかも知れない。 提督の野望 海軍広報: 2006/4/17 PHP たしかにCGIはパーミッションの設定とか面倒なことが多かったし、スピードも遅いから廃れても仕方ないんだけど、じゃあPHPはどのぐらい使いやすいのかね? と思って調べてみた。 誤解その1--CGIはPerlで書かれている まず最初に抑えておきたいのは、CGIは言語の名前ではなく、Webサーバーが外部プログラムにページ生成を依頼する時にどんな情報を渡し、ど

    CGIの神話と現実 : 404 Blog Not Found
  • 川o・-・)<2nd life - Services_Hatena リリース!

    http://d.hatena.ne.jp/gooooooogle/20060327 http://hetena.com/ http://pear.php.net/package/Services_Hatena/ ということで php の pear パッケージ、 Services_Hatena がアルファ版ながらリリースされました。php から各はてなAPI が簡単に使えるよ、というもの。インストールは pear コマンドで pear install --alldeps Services_Hatena-alphaとかで。軽く API を眺めてみたところ、Factory でインスタンスを取り出して execute で主のコマンドを実行みたいですね。たとえばはてな検索でキーワードを取り出したい場合、 !#/usr/bin/php <?php require_once 'Services/H

    川o・-・)<2nd life - Services_Hatena リリース!
  • PHPによるパン屑ナビゲーションの試案 - mtblue.org

    ご案内:このページ「PHPによるパン屑ナビゲーションの試案」は、ウェブサイト「 mtblue.org 」の中のページの一つです。サイト内のページを少しでも効率よく参照していただけるよう、次の機能を提供しています。ご利用ください。 サイト内検索 サイトマップ また、トップページからこのページまでのアクセスの経路を示す情報を提供しています。この情報は、ページの先頭付近と終端付近で合計二度提供されていますので、この情報が二度目に出現した箇所を、ページの終端と捉えていただくことができます。一度目の出現はこのご案内の直後です。すなわち、次のような形式で提供しています。以上で、ご案内を終わります。 HOME > PC関連 > ウェブサイト作成関連 > PHPによるパン屑ナビゲーションの試案 いわゆるパン屑ナビゲーション(パン屑リスト; breadcrumbs navigation; breadcrum

  • 初心者用PHP入門

    独習PHP 第3版 手を動かしながら学ぶPHP7。基構文から、クラス、DB連携、セキュリティ対策まで。解説、例題、練習問題の3ステップでよくわかる。基礎からオブジェクト指向まで学べる定番入門書。 PHP逆引きレシピ 第2版 (PROGRAMMER’S RECiPE) 第2版では、最新のPHP(5.4/5.5)に対応したほか、レシピ全体の大幅な見直しを行い、データベースやテスト関連のレシピ拡充など、さらに内容充実・より便利になりました。サンプルプログラムのスマートフォン対応も行っています。実践で即役立つテクニックと開発ノウハウ、つまづきやすい・ハマりやすいポイントを徹底解説した「PHPユーザー必携の1冊」です。 PHPの絵 第2版 Webアプリ作りが楽しくなる新しい9つの扉 HPは、さまざまなWebアプリケーションが簡単に作れそうなので、興味のある人は多いのではないでしょうか。書は、イ

  • @IT:Ajaxを使ったamazon検索をPHPで作ろう

    Ajaxは今年非常にホットな話題の技術である。 @ITをはじめ、さまざまなところでもAjaxについての記事が目立つようになってきた。 ここでは、筆者が携わっているPHPかいわいでのAjaxの動きについて紹介していきたい。 Aajaxとは「Asynchronous JavaScript + XML」の略である。JavaScriptはいわずと知れたクライアント(通常ウェブブラウザ)サイドの技術であり、そこからXMLHttpRequestというものを利用し、ページ推移をせずにサーバ/クライアント間でどんどんデータ交換をしていく技術である。これとDHTMLを併用することでいわゆるAjaxになる。 この辺りの詳しい内容はAjax推進委員会による「古くて新しいAjaxの真実を見極める」を参考にするといいだろう。 PHPはサーバサイド技術、前述のとおりAjaxで用いられるJavaScriptはクライアン

  • Lucky bag::blog: 外部の RSS を PHP で取得

    2008年12月26日に当サイトのテンプレートおよびデザイン、サーバの変更作業時に当記事にて紹介しているHot entryというページは削除してしまいました。当該ページは404 Not Foundとなっていることをご了承ください。 ありがたくも、拙記事なんぞをはてなブックマークや dei.icio.us などの ソーシャルブックマークでブックマークして頂いてもらっちゃったりしているわけで、なんとも恐縮に感じていたり、いなかったり。んでもって、どうせなら興味を持って頂いた記事を紹介するかっつうことで、そんなに Hot なわけじゃないのに Hot entry なるページを作っちまいました。ウヘ:-P とりあえず今回は、はてなブックマークにブックマークされている当サイトのエントリー一覧の RSS を取り込んでみますた。外部の RSS を取り込むって場合、CGI や JavaScript を使って